After Four Years in an Airport German Man Decides it's Time to Go Home

Photobucket

A German Viktor Navorski who fled from his wife and family and then lived for four years at Palma de Mallorca Airport (PMI) in Spain because he had nowhere else to go has decided to fly home.

Architect Rene Becker, 57, vanished four years ago from his home in Mainz after accusing his wife Edith, 51, of cheating on him and having an affair.

After living at the airport for four years, he became the focus of a German newspaper article one week ago. He has received an unexpected visit this week when his daughter Patricia, 24, and wife flew to see him to persuade him to come home. They had not tried to contact him, believing that he had managed to acquire a luxury villa in Spain - not realising he had spent all his money years ago.

Pushing a grubby suitcase and with a huge beard, Becker burst into tears when he saw the pair in the airport lounge. He said: "I think I might have made a mistake. I think it's time for me to come home to Germany."

The article published last week revealed how Becker had been allowed to wash in the local police station, had eaten in the airport canteen for a special price of two Euros and earned cash by helping out around the airport.
